To make someone lose confidence or enthusiasm.
誰かの自信や熱意を失わせる。 (Dareka no jishin ya netsui o ushinawaseru.)
"Her harsh criticism took the wind out of his sails."
"彼女の厳しい批判は彼の自信を失わせた。" (Kanojo no kibishī hihan wa **kare no jishin o ushinawaseta**.)
